What must be done to change the MTU size on a switch?

To change the Maximum Transmission Unit (MTU) size on a switch, the correct approach is to use the interface command. This command allows you to specify the MTU size on a specific interface of the switch. After configuring the desired MTU size, the change typically takes effect immediately.

Rebooting the switch is not necessary for the configuration changes related to MTU settings, as switches usually apply the new MTU size without requiring a restart. Similarly, adjusting system variables or increasing VLAN limits does not directly relate to changing the MTU size on an interface. Therefore, the interface command is essential for properly modifying the MTU on a switch.
